Everhour

Give your team an AI assistant that runs Everhour for them

Project managers spend hours switching between chat and time tracking dashboards. Your AI agent connects directly to Everhour, letting team members start timers, create tasks, check project budgets, and review expenses without ever leaving the conversation. Productivity goes up because tracking goes invisible.

Chosen by 800+ global brands across industries

Time and project operations, conversational

From starting timers to creating projects and reviewing invoices, your AI agent performs Everhour actions that usually require switching tabs and clicking through dashboards.

Everhour

Use Cases

Project tracking without the context switching

See how teams use AI agents to manage Everhour tasks, timers, and budgets from within their existing chat workflows, eliminating the constant tab-switching that kills productivity.

Hands-Free Time Tracking for Developers

A developer messages 'Starting work on ticket EV-234.' Your AI Agent maps this to the correct Everhour task, calls the Timer Start endpoint, and confirms the timer is running. When the developer finishes, they say 'Done with EV-234' and the timer stops. Hours are logged accurately without the developer ever opening Everhour. Time entries are precise, and nothing gets forgotten.

Budget Alerts Before Projects Go Over

A project lead asks the agent 'Where are we on the Acme Corp budget?' The AI Agent retrieves project details from Everhour, calculates hours tracked against the total budget, and reports that the team has used 87% of allocated hours with two weeks remaining. The lead adjusts resource allocation immediately. Budget overruns caught before they happen.

New Client Setup in a Single Conversation

An account manager says 'Set up a new client called Bright Studios with a website redesign project, 120 hours budget, billable.' Your AI Agent creates the client via Everhour's Client Create endpoint, then creates the project with the specified budget and billing settings. The manager gets a confirmation with client ID and project link. Five minutes of dashboard work completed in thirty seconds.

Try
Everhour

Everhour

FAQs

Frequently Asked Questions

How does the AI agent start and stop timers in Everhour?

The agent calls Everhour's Timer Start endpoint with the specific task ID. When a team member tells the agent they are starting work, the timer begins tracking against that task. Stopping works the same way. The agent can also look up task IDs by searching project sections if the user provides a task name instead.

Can the agent create projects with budget limits and billing settings?

Yes. The Project Create endpoint accepts a project name, budget amount, billable flag, client association, and color coding. The agent collects these details during conversation and creates the project with all settings configured. Budget type can be set in hours or monetary amounts.

What Everhour API key permissions does Tars need?

Tars uses your Everhour API key with Bearer token authentication. The API key inherits the permissions of the user who generated it. For full functionality, use an API key from an admin account. You can generate your key from Everhour's Settings and revoke it anytime.

Does Tars store my Everhour project or time tracking data?

No. All project details, timer actions, task information, and expense records are fetched from or pushed to Everhour's API in real time. Tars does not maintain a separate copy of your workspace data. Once the conversation ends, no Everhour data is retained.

Can team members start timers for tasks they are assigned to via chat?

Absolutely. A team member can say something like 'Start tracking the homepage mockup task' and the agent will locate the task in the correct Everhour project, verify the assignment, and start the timer. This eliminates the need to navigate the Everhour interface.

How is this different from using Everhour's native integrations with Asana or Jira?

Everhour's native integrations embed time tracking buttons inside project management tools. Tars takes this further by making Everhour accessible through natural language in any chat channel. Team members do not need to be inside Asana, Jira, or even Everhour. They just talk to the agent.

Can the agent pull expense data broken down by category?

Yes. The agent can retrieve all expenses through the Expenses List endpoint and separately fetch expense categories via the List Expense Categories endpoint. This allows it to present expense summaries organized by category, giving finance teams a quick overview without exporting reports.

What happens if someone tries to start a timer on a task that does not exist?

The agent validates the task ID before calling the Timer Start endpoint. If the task is not found, the agent informs the user, offers to search for similar tasks within the project, and can create a new task on the spot if needed. No failed API calls with confusing error messages.

How to add Tools to your AI Agent

Supercharge your AI Agent with Tool Integrations

Don't limit your AI Agent to basic conversations. Watch how to configure and add powerful tools making your agent smarter and more functional.

Privacy & Security

We’ll never let you lose sleep over privacy and security concerns

At Tars, we take privacy and security very seriously. We are compliant with GDPR, ISO, SOC 2, and HIPAA.

GDPR
ISO
SOC 2
HIPAA

Still scrolling? We both know you're interested.

Let's chat about AI Agents the old-fashioned way. Get a demo tailored to your requirements.

Schedule a Demo